  • About this product

    Anatomy models set where students manipulate the inner workings of the human body as they build the models, gaining a deeper understanding of how organs and systems interact.

    Learning Resources® Anatomy models set is ideal for ages 8 - 11 and is used to explain the human body. Set includes a display stand, an activity guide and photo illustrated instructions.

    • Age group and grade: Ages 8 - 11 and grades 3+
    • Type: Human body
    • Students manipulate the inner workings of the human body as they build the models, gaining a deeper understanding of how organs and systems interact
    • Number of pages: 144
    • Includes a display stand and guide with facts and step by step, photo illustrated assembly instructions
    • Size: 5"(H) heart, 3 3/4"(H) brain, 4 1/2"(H) human body, 9.2"(H) skeleton
    • Human body features brain, skull, heart, rib cage, lungs, liver, stomach, pancreas, kidneys, small intestine, large intestine and spine 31 piece torso model measures
    • Perfect for human body centers focusing on major organs or the circulatory, nervous or skeletal systems
    • Material: Plastic
    • 132 pieces/set
    • Each realistically detailed plastic model includes a display stand and guide with facts and step by step, photo-illustrated assembly instructions
    • Skeleton features skull, rib cage, humerus, spinal column, radius, ulna, hand, pelvis, femur, tibia, fibula, foot and partial circulatory system; 41-piece model measures 9.2"H when assembled
    • Small parts. Not for children under 3 years.
    • Heart Features superior vena cava, inferior vena cava, right atrium, tricuspid valve, right ventricle, pulmonary valve, pulmonary artery, left atrium, mitral valve, left ventricle, aortic valve and aorta Opens when assembled so students can explore from the inside
    • 29-Piece model measures 5"H when assembled
    • Brain Features cerebellum, frontal lobe, parietal lobe, temporal lobe, occipital lobe, corpus callosum, brain stem, hippocampus, ventricles, insula, corpus striatum, internal capsule and lentiform nucleus
    • 31-Piece model measures 3 3/4"H when assembled
